Media students organise outdoor cinema event

June 20, 2018

""

HSDC media students celebrated the end of their final year by organising an outdoor movie night at Southsea Bandstand for the public.

The students held a mini festival before the screening of The Italian Job on Saturday, 9 June as a part of their final major project. HSDC students worked in collaboration with the non-profit organisation Portsmouth Film Society to market and promote their event, showcasing their media skills and marketing knowledge.

BTEC Level 3 Multimedia & Journalism student, Jon Hooper, said: “After six months of pure dedication and hard work, our idea of an outdoor cinema event was actually happening, and it still has not quite sunk in!

“The fact that a group of College students were able to orchestrate a live-action event and convince Portsmouth Film Society to help us is no mean feat by all accounts.”

The music and film event was endorsed by LMSUKMedia and The Southern Universities Network, and HSDC would like to thank them for their support.

LMSUKMedia is a music promotion company run by former student Josh Robinson who puts his business success down to the opportunities HSDC offered throughout his BTEC Business Studies course.

Student Esme White said: “Studying a BTEC Mulitmedia & Journalism Level 3 course challenges and constantly pushes you to cross boundaries into areas that I thought I wouldn’t be interested in. The cinema event experience gave me the opportunity showcase my skills and talent to an active and supportive community.”

Student Kieran Owens said: “This course allowed us all to fully realise our potential in the areas we felt most comfortable and focus and improve on what we struggled with. The film event allowed us to capitalise on this and all shine both individually and as a team.”

Student Leanne March said: “On the day of the event we came together as a team and made it very successful and amazing for the audience.”

The evening proved to be even more of a success as two media students were selected by Portsmouth Film Society for internships at the end of the evening.
